Comparison review

The LG G7 ThinQ is way better than the ZTE Grand X Max, getting a general score of 81 against 53.8. The LG G7 ThinQ body has the same thickness than ZTE Grand X Max, but it's just a little lighter. Both phones in this review come with Android operating system, but LG G7 ThinQ has a more recent 9.0 Pie version and ZTE Grand X Max has Android 4.4 version, so it provides some additional features and performance tweaks.

LG G7 ThinQ has a superior CPU than ZTE Grand X Max, because although it has doesn't have a GPU, it also counts with 4 more processing cores and more RAM. LG G7 ThinQ counts with a much sharper display than ZTE Grand X Max, because it has a lot higher pixel quantity per inch in the screen, a way better resolution of 1440 x 3120 pixels and a little bigger display.

The LG G7 ThinQ has a very superior memory capacity to store more games and applications than ZTE Grand X Max, because it has 64 GB internal storage and a SD memory slot that supports a maximum of 1,95 TB. The ZTE Grand X Max features a bit better battery performance than LG G7 ThinQ, because it has a 3200mAh battery size.

LG G7 ThinQ features a very superior camera than ZTE Grand X Max, because it has a way more megapixels back-facing camera and a way better 3840x2160 video resolution.

LG G7 ThinQ is a bit more expensive than the ZTE Grand X Max, but you can get a much better phone for that extra dollars.
